  1. Bimatoprost 

With the brand name Lumigan, Bimatoprost is commonly found in eye drops or serums and is known for both of its medical properties as well cosmetic usage. It happens to be dermatologically tested and is one of the most highly prescribed products for people who have high pressure or want to increase the length of their eyelashes. 

It has shown remarkable results in terms of bringing back the ideal hair density for different people. It is a very effective ingredient if one wants to add extra length to one’s eyelashes.  

There are many Bimatoprost eye drops available in the market, Careprost being one of the most sought after. Careprost, having Bimatoprost 0.03% (w/v), stimulates the hair follicles in eyelids into prolonging the Anagen or Growth phase of a hair’s life cycle, in order to increase the number of hair growth over eyelids expeditiously.

  1. Spironolactone

Also referred to as Aldactone, the pharmaceutical drug Spironolactone is highly effective in treating hair loss by working on hormones. It is known to bind to androgen receptors and decrease the body’s processing of testosterone.

  1. Triamcinolone

Having brand names like Kenalog 10, Kenalog 40, Aristospan, and many more, Triamcinolone happens to be a pharmaceutical drug from the major class of Glucocorticoids; that has been found extremely effective in preventing hair fall and also stimulating hair growth simultaneously. 

Glucocorticoids are a type of corticosteroid hormone, which are helpful for reducing hair loss due to their anti-inflammatory properties. It reduces itchiness and other similar scalp issues that are responsible for rapid hair loss.

  1. Procapil 

Procapil is a combination of a vitaminized matrikine with apigenin and oleanolic acid from olive tree leaves. It increases blood flow in the scalp and thereby nourishes it; thickens the brittle and thinning hair, while fighting hair loss and strengthening the hair from root to tip.   1. Baicapil 

Another miraculous solution for hair loss treatment is Baicapil, which is composed of soy extract, wheat sprout extract, and extract from the root of the purple-flowered plant Baikal Skullcap. It has proved to be highly effective in reducing hair fall and eventually promoting hair growth in patients with telogen effluvium.
